Feura Bush, New Scotland, NY Auto Parts and Accessories



McCarthy Tire & Automotive Centers
12 W Yard Rd,
Feura Bush, 12067
518-360-2052
McCarthy Tire Commercial Division
We have been servicing the transportation industry since our start in 1926. We have 30 full-service commercial tire and service locations to serve you.
At McCarthy Tire we are committed to supplying the most cost ...
View detail page - McCarthy Tire & Automotive Centers
Page 1